**Inside the Role** The Product Validation Engineering (PVE) vehicle integration team is responsible for sub-system and full vehicle electrical and electronic validation of DTNA products. This includes our Freightliner, Western Star, Medium Duty and Electrical Vehicles platforms. This position is part of the Cab Electrical team within PVE that is responsible for Driver Comfort and Controls, Interior/Exterior Lighting, HVAC Controls, Telematics, Infotainment and Connectivity, Video Capture, PowerNet and High Voltage Systems. Our validation is conducted in the workshop, on the road, and at offsite testing facilities. This team interfaces with many departments in the organization including Mechatronics, Cab and Chassis Engineering and Connected Services Group (CSG). Your role is focused primarily on Mechatronics feature validation across several areas: Connectivity and Telematics, HVAC, and body controlled exterior lighting. The majority of this work occurs on vehicle and will require interfacing extensively with multiple teams in design. You will be responsible for designing, maintaining and executing test cases across these key areas. You will document issues and work with design counterparts to resolve and close them prior to SOP. **Posting Information** We provide a scheduled posting end date to assist our candidates with their application planning.
